(CNN) - A new survey shows that the vast majority of America's teachers don't want to carry a gun in the classroom, despite recent violence.

School Improvement Network, a company that helps with teacher training, talked with nearly 11,000 educators.

72% said they wouldn't carry a gun in school even if they were allowed. 36% of educators surveyed reported owning a firearm. 92% said they feel safe in school and believe their students feel the same.

But 88% said they would feel even more safe having an armed police officer on campus.

The survey was conducted in January, weeks after the December 14 Connecticut school shooting.
